Title
Arsenate stabilized Cu2O nanoparticle catalyst for one-electron transfer reversible reaction
Author(s)
Sahoo, R; Dutta, S; Pradhan, M; Ray, C; Roy, A; Pal, T; Pal, A

Abstract
The befitting capping capabilities of AsO4(3-) provide a stable Cu2O nanocatalyst from a galvanic reaction between a Cu(ii) precursor salt and As(0) nanoparticles. This stable Cu2O hydrosol appears to be a suitable catalyst for the one-electron transfer reversible redox reaction between Eosin Y and NaBH4. The progress of the reaction relates to three different kinetic stages. In the presence of the new catalyst the reversible redox reaction of Eosin Y in air shows a periodic color change providing a new crowd-pleasing demonstration, i.e. a "clock reaction".
